Output d5666969326df95b368aa18d92406d2f11dbc4841248d86660cc5320237a0384:0

value
383040
script pubkey
OP_0 OP_PUSHBYTES_20 835273698795f3f7ddc9a5d607044cb52faaeadd
address
bc1qsdf8x6v8jhel0hwf5htqwpzvk5h646ka6px4us
transaction
d5666969326df95b368aa18d92406d2f11dbc4841248d86660cc5320237a0384
spent
true